'Black Narcissus' is a tall semi cactus dahlia that commands attention with its bold, spiky-petaled blooms in a rich, deep red so dark it appears nearly black. Reaching a mature height of 36 to 48 inches, this dramatic beauty delivers a captivating summer display in garden beds and borders. Its exotic, high-texture flowers create dazzling contrast in arrangements, blending beautifully with lighter blooms. Plus, the more you cut, the more blooms you'll enjoy—an absolute must-have for garden and vase alike.

A clump-forming perennial (Zones 8-11), 'Black Narcissus' thrives as a stunning focal point in the back of borders or beds and works equally well as a container accent. Its upright habit benefits from staking or caging for added support. With its alluring appearance, this dahlia transforms any space into a true showpiece.

Simple to grow, dahlias prefer full sun and nutrient-rich, well-drained soil. Enhance heavy clays or sandy soils with organic matter, such as peat moss or ground bark, for optimal drainage and moisture retention. Plant tubers 3 to 5 inches deep and 12 to 16 inches apart in spring, after the last frost. Keep soil moist and pinch back stems at 8 to 10 inches tall to promote bushy growth and abundant blooms. Fertilize early in the season and again in late summer and apply mulch to maintain soil moisture and coolness. Divide tubers in fall for continued growth year after year.

For a head start, start tubers indoors 4 to 6 weeks before the last frost. Use 5- to 8-inch pots with a quality potting mix, and transplant outdoors when the danger of frost has passed.

NOTE: In Zones 3-7, lift and store tubers indoors before the first frost, keeping them at 50°F in dry peat moss or vermiculite. 'Black Narcissus' also thrives as an annual in all zones, delivering its dramatic flair in any garden.
